What Causes This Problem
- Heavy rainfalls often lead to water seeping into basements.
- Clogged or damaged sump pumps fail during storm events.
- Pipe bursts or plumbing leaks can flood basement areas quickly.
- Poor landscape grading lets surface water flow toward the foundation.
- Foundation cracks allow groundwater to enter and accumulate below.

Our Work Process
- Respond quickly to flood calls and assess basement water damage severity on arrival.
- Extract standing water using powerful pumps and specialized moisture extraction tools.
- Apply drying equipment including air movers and dehumidifiers to eliminate residual moisture.
- Monitor humidity and drying progress daily to ensure complete removal of moisture.
- Conduct final inspections and advise on waterproofing measures to prevent future flooding.

What Steps Can I Take To Prevent Future Basement Flooding?
Proper grading, sump pump maintenance, foundation sealing, and gutter cleaning are vital preventive steps we recommend to protect your basement long-term.
